A number of business Divisions held an extensive meeting at Cairo Chamber on Wednesday to discuss the mechanisms of reducing prices of goods in line with the initiative of the General Federation of Chambers of Commerce headed by Eng. Ibrahim El Araby, Chairman of Cairo Chamber.

 

 

A set of recommendations were submitted to Ali Shoukry, Vice Chairman of Cairo Chamber, who chaired the meeting of the discussions.

 

 

Among the attendees were the Importers Division Ashraf Al-Shimi, Deputy Head of the Division, The footwear and leather products division headed by Sherif Yahia, the Household Appliances Division headed by Ashraf Hilal and the Quarry Division headed by Mohammed Aref.

 

 

Ali Shoukry received a series of recommendations, including the need to lift the burden and customs restrictions on production requirements for a transitional period in conjunction with deepening the national industry and attract investments to the production inputs sector - Cancellation of the decision of licensed stores and increased punishment for anyone who wastes goods under custody - cancellation of resolution 991 for pre-screening before- Calculating the transport card for goods based on weight and distance- Review the evaluation of the legalization fees for quarries and installments and the existence of a grace period and support of the Egyptian manufacturer in this sector in exchange for foreign investor and energy support by paying back the burdens in the quarrying sector.

 

 

Ali Shoukry said that these recommendations will be discussed well and submitted to the concerned authorities to control the market and lower prices as the implementation of these recommendations leads to a reduction of cost and thus the decline in prices in the market to boom the trade movement that has been in a recession for a while.
